Seven million people short of water

More than seven million people in 491 districts of 53 provinces are suffering from a water shortage, the Department of Disaster Prevention and Mitigation reported on Wednesday.

The amount of water in many large and medium-sized reservoirs across the country had dwindled to 46.247 billion cubic metres, or about 63 per cent of the total capacity.

However, the dry season was less severe than the same period last  year,  when  55 provinces were seriously affected.

Meanwhile the government has spent 439.9 million baht to assist people in nearly two million  flood-hit households. 

Many areas of the country have been experiencing violent summer storms.

In northern Thailand, the dust level in Muang district of Chiang Rai province has exceeded the safe level at 124.3 micrograms per cubic metre. In Mae Hong Son's Muang district, the dust density was 191.2 micrograms per cubic metre, which can be harmful to people's health.
